The Selfkant Farming Museum is located in the Tüddern district of the Selfkant municipality in the Heinsberg district of North Rhine-Westphalia .

The museum consists of a bakery and a 2000 m² hall. In addition to 20 historic tractors, his collection includes everyday farm items. Rooms and workshops from earlier times are shown, such as bedrooms, kitchens, living rooms, a blacksmith's shop , a wheelwright shop and a clog-making workshop . Agricultural implements such as plows , threshing machines , seed drills , mills , harrows and cultivators will also be presented .

Every two years at Whitsun there is a classic car meeting with over 500 tractors and a historical market. Bread and cakes (Selfkantfla) are baked and baskets are woven in the old bakery .
